Hallittua koodia käyttävien lomakemallien päivittämiseen vaikuttavia asioita

Huomautus: Microsoft haluaa tarjota sinulle ajantasaisinta ohjesisältöä mahdollisimman nopeasti omalla kielelläsi. Tämä sivu on käännetty automaation avulla, ja siinä saattaa olla kielioppivirheitä tai epätarkkuuksia. Tarkoitus on, että sisällöstä on sinulle hyötyä. Kertoisitko sivun alareunassa olevan toiminnon avulla, oliko tiedoista hyötyä? Tästä pääset helposti artikkelin englanninkieliseen versioon.

Jos olet luonut InfoPath 2003-lomake mallin jollakin Microsoft Visual Studion InfoPath 2003-työkalu sarjalla ja haluat säilyttää yhteensopivuuden InfoPath 2003-sovelluksen kanssa, voit jatkaa lomake malli projektin työskentelyä ja kehittää sitä avaamalla sen muodossa _ z0z_ ja Microsoft Visual studio 2005 Tools for Applications (VSTA)-ympäristö tai Microsoft Visual studio 2005 ja Microsoft Visual Studio 2005 Tools -työkalut 2007 Microsoft Office System -järjestelmälle. Kun teet tämän, lomake mallin liiketoiminta logiikka käyttää edelleen Microsoft. Office. Interop. InfoPath. läpikuultava -nimi tilan tarjoamia .net-objekti mallia.

Vaihtoehtoisesti voit siirtää ja päivittää koodin InfoPath 2003-lomake malli projektissa, jos haluat käyttää Microsoft. Office. InfoPath -nimi tilan uutta .net-objekti mallia. Kun teet näin, Kaikki liiketoiminta logiikan koodisi on kirjoitettava uudelleen, jotta voit käyttää Microsoft. Office. InfoPath -nimi tilan jäseniä, mutta kaikki aiemman projektin koodi säilytetään ja sitä ympäröivät #if InfoPathManagedObjectModel ja #endif -lausekkeet (Visual C#) tai #If InfoPathManagedObjectModel ja #End, jos viitta uksen tiedot (Visual Basic) kirjoitetaan uudelleen koodin kirjoittamisen aikana.

Jos olet osoittanut tämän ohje aiheen napsauttamalla valinta ikkunan Ohje -painiketta, jossa kysytään, haluatko päivittää koodin käyttämään Microsoft Office InfoPath-objektin model?, tee jokin seuraavista:

  • Valitse ei , jos haluat säilyttää yhteensopivuuden InfoPath 2003-ohjelmassa ja käyttää edelleen Microsoft. Office. Interop. InfoPath. läpikuultava -nimi tilan mukaista .net-objekti mallia.

  • Valitse Kyllä , jos haluat päivittää InfoPath 2003-lomake malli projektin koodin ja käyttää Microsoft. Office. InfoPath- nimi tilan uutta .net-objekti mallia.

Lisä tietoja hallitun koodin lomake mallien käyttämisestä on artikkelissa InfoPath 2007-sovellus kehittäjän opas hallitun koodin lomake mallien dokumentaatiosta Visual Studio Tools for Applications-tai Visual Studio 2005-kehitys ympäristöissä.

Kehitä Office-taitojasi
Tutustu koulutusmateriaaliin
Saat uudet ominaisuudet ensimmäisten joukossa
Liity Office Insider -käyttäjiin

Oliko näistä tiedoista hyötyä?

Kiitos palautteesta!

Kiitos palautteestasi! Näyttää siltä, että Office-tukiedustajamme avusta voi olla sinulle hyötyä.

×